Thermal diffusivity measurement of YBa2Cu3O7-x thin film with a picosecond thermoreflectance technique

The thermal diffusivity of YBa2Cu3O7-x (YBCO) film was measured using the optical pump-probe method. A theoretical finite-difference model was employed to calculate the diffusivity value, and the best fit for the c-axis oriented YBCO film showed an average thermal diffusivity of 0.25 +/- 0.05 mm(2) s(-1). The obtained result is compared to previous reports measured using various methods. (C) 2010 Elsevier B.V. All rights reserved.
